Factors to Consider When Choosing a Desktop Workstation for 3D Rendering and Design

key workstation selection factors

When choosing a desktop workstation for 3D rendering and design, I consider several key factors to guarantee it meets my needs. These include processing power, graphics card quality, memory and storage capacity, as well as compatibility and upgrade options. Paying attention to these points helps me select a system that’s powerful now and adaptable for future projects.

Processing Power Needs

Choosing the right desktop workstation for 3D rendering and design hinges largely on its processing power. I look for a high-performance CPU, typically a multi-core processor with at least 8 cores, to manage complex calculations efficiently. Multi-threaded processors with clock speeds above 4.0GHz are vital for reducing rendering times and keeping workflows smooth. I also guarantee the CPU supports professional-grade graphics, including compatibility with high-end GPUs and ample VRAM, to speed up rendering and visualization tasks. A robust CPU is indispensable for handling large files and detailed models without bottlenecks. Compatibility with advanced software and instruction sets is another key factor, ensuring the workstation can optimize multi-core performance and handle demanding 3D design applications seamlessly.

Graphics Card Requirements

A high-end graphics card with at least 8GB of VRAM, like the NVIDIA RTX 3080 or AMD Radeon RX 6800, is essential for smooth 3D rendering and handling complex design tasks. Professional GPUs such as NVIDIA Quadro or AMD Radeon Pro are optimized for accuracy, stability, and software compatibility, which can be crucial for professional workflows. Real-time rendering benefits from ray tracing and AI acceleration features, significantly reducing wait times. It’s also important that the GPU supports multiple displays and high resolutions like 4K, enabling detailed and immersive visual work. Compatibility with the workstation’s motherboard, power supply, and cooling system is equally vital to ensure consistent performance and prevent overheating. A well-chosen graphics card directly impacts productivity and the quality of your rendered projects.

Memory and Storage Size

Ample memory and storage are essential for smooth 3D rendering and design workflows, allowing me to work with complex models and large files without interruptions. I typically look for 64GB or more of RAM, which helps with multitasking and handling detailed scenes efficiently. High storage capacity, like 1TB or greater, ensures I have enough space for big project files, textures, and software. Using fast storage solutions such as NVMe SSDs drastically cuts load and save times, boosting productivity. I also consider systems with multiple drives or expandability options so I can separate active projects from archives, optimizing performance. Adequate RAM and storage are key to managing high-resolution assets and ensuring smooth rendering of detailed 3D scenes without bottlenecks.

Compatibility and Connectivity

Since seamless connectivity is vital for efficient 3D rendering and design, I pay close attention to the availability of high-speed ports like USB-C, USB 3.0, and Thunderbolt on a workstation. These ports enable quick data transfer and easy connection to peripherals such as tablets, external drives, and multiple monitors. I also verify that the system supports the latest Wi-Fi standards like Wi-Fi 6 or Wi-Fi 6E, along with Gigabit or 10GbE Ethernet options, ensuring stable, high-speed internet for cloud rendering and collaboration. Compatibility with professional graphics cards, such as NVIDIA RTX or AMD Radeon Pro, is fundamental for GPU-accelerated rendering tasks. Additionally, I check for multiple display outputs like HDMI 2.0, DisplayPort 1.4, or USB-C supporting 4K or higher resolutions for multi-monitor setups.

Future Upgrade Potential

When selecting a workstation for 3D rendering and design, prioritizing future upgrade potential guarantees your investment remains relevant and capable of handling evolving software and hardware demands. Look for a system with multiple RAM slots supporting high-capacity, fast DDR4 or DDR5 modules, so you can easily upgrade memory later. Check for available PCIe expansion slots, like PCIe x16, to add or upgrade graphics cards as needed. Ensure the motherboard is compatible with upcoming CPU generations, preventing the need for a complete system overhaul. Confirm that the power supply unit (PSU) offers sufficient wattage and multiple connectors to support future, higher-performance components. In the end, choose a chassis with ample space and good airflow to facilitate hardware additions and maintain thermal performance over time.

How Important Is GPU VRAM for High-Resolution 3D Design Tasks?

They say a picture is worth a thousand words, and in 3D design, your GPU VRAM is your canvas. I’ve found that more VRAM lets you handle high-res textures and complex scenes without lag, ensuring smooth workflow. For demanding projects, I recommend at least 8GB of VRAM, but 12GB or more is ideal. It’s essential to keep your workstation future-proof and efficient for high-resolution, detail-rich work.
